Allie Martineau is an artist, writer, and illustrator from Western Massachusetts.
Their work- ranging from poetry, performance, and fine art- is influenced by the forests and gardens of New England, hybrid poets, queer history, fandom and film.
Allie earned a Master’s degree in Writing for Children from Simmons University in 2019, and have since worked as a news writer and editor, children’s bookseller and reviewer, and art educator. Allie is the illustrator of Steve Herrell’s autobiography Ice Cream and Me (2021) and released their illustrated poetry chapbook HELLO DESIRE in January 2025.
Recently, their art has explored how the heart and body are transmuted by desire and restraint, hunger and home. These explorations have taken their craft into realms of sculpture, multimedia and fiber art- alongside their signature work in watercolor, gouache, and pen.
